CONTAINSSTRING and SELECTEDVALUE in COUNT function

Hello,

 

I would like to ask for help as I cannot get over the problem. 

 

I have a matrix table with several measures. These measures are different calculations of contracts for different type of service. It is filtered by service name so I used CONTAINSSTRING for it. I would like to have in the table always only one type of the product and filter it by the slicer. But I do not know how to combine the CONTAINSSTRING and SELECTEDVALUE as it does not work. Below is my measure.

 

Measure =

        CALCULATE (
            COUNT( 'Orders'[_airtableRecordId] ),
            CONTAINSSTRING('Orders'[Product],SELECTEDVALUE('Garance product'[Column 1])),
            'Orders'[State] = "Fakturace"  || 'Orders'[State] = "Active",
            USERELATIONSHIP ( 'Calendar'[Date], 'Orders'[Uhrazeno] ),
            'Orders'[Uhrazeno] <> BLANK ()
)
 
If I replace SELECTEDVALUE('Garance product'[Column 1]) by the string f.e. "12M NEO", it works.

1 ACCEPTED SOLUTION
lbendlin
Super User
Super User

Measure =
var s = SELECTEDVALUE('Garance product'[Column 1])
RETURN CALCULATE (
            COUNT( 'Orders'[_airtableRecordId] ),
            CONTAINSSTRING('Orders'[Product],s),
            'Orders'[State] IN { "Fakturace" , "Active"},
            USERELATIONSHIP ( 'Calendar'[Date], 'Orders'[Uhrazeno] )
)
